Transaction e2868f0fbe4d880558da10c4e55f7918bcad2ca66832c0b17e0824c2cd91bfa5
1 Input
1 Output
-
e2868f0fbe4d880558da10c4e55f7918bcad2ca66832c0b17e0824c2cd91bfa5:0
- value
- 90509
- script pubkey
- OP_0 OP_PUSHBYTES_20 cc6f701dfcd42ca3b01d12ac628d53f4ca165081
- address
- bc1qe3hhq80u6sk28vqaz2kx9r2n7n9pv5yppsk6fx